    Can i book just my room and then add my park tickets and dining plan later. I'm afraid i won't be able to pay the full package amount before 45 days prior to my trip. Will i be losing anything by doing it that way?

    Well, its not quite that simple, but it can be done.  I actually did this but when I wanted to transition to adding the tickets and dining plan it was a bit more complicated.  If you do book a room, keep it until you have successfully booked the room, dining plan and tickets.  Believe it or not, its a totally new reservation when adding the dining plan.  When I tried to book the package it was more than it was originally but the pendulum could swing the other way, it could be cheaper.  It really is a gamble.  If its a really busy time and you are unsure you will be able to pay by 45 days, keep the room and go from there.  If you add the tickets/dining plan in that 45 day window the total balance will be due at time of booking.  I always purchase the travel insurance as well for our trips.  Wishing you well on your next visit!!!
